Portland Photowalk: The Report

Our photowalk in Portland on October 10 was presented with two major obstacles: The Portland Marathon, and rain. Now, you would think in a place that is known for it’s rain, that would not deter anyone. This was before my Exploring with a Camera: Rain post though! Life, traffic and rain got in the way and we had quite a few cancellations.

So it was down to three of us: me, my sister Laurie (in town visiting me for the weekend), and Jenny of Sugarsnap who had helped me plan the walk. We met at a Starbucks in NW Portland and then, juggling umbrellas and cameras, we went to see what we could see. It was a beautiful neighborhood, with fall just starting to show it’s colors. I enjoyed capturing the beauty found in the rain, and chatting with Jenny and Laurie as we walked around. And falling in love with Jenny’s lens – a 50mm compact macro.

Here are a few of my photos from our little walk around the neighborhood. You’ve also seen some of the photos from this outing in the Exploring with a Camera: Rain, Curly Fence and Share Your View: Rain posts. Stop by Jenny’s blog to see her photos too!
